<p><strong>Market Trends Shaping the Hospital Electronic Medical Records (EMR) Market Dynamics</strong></p>
<p><p>1. Shift towards cloud-based EMR systems: Hospitals are increasingly adopting cloud-based EMR systems due to lower upfront costs, easier scalability, and improved accessibility for providers.</p><p>2. Integration of AI and machine learning: Hospitals are leveraging AI and machine learning technologies to analyze large amounts of EMR data for predictive analytics, personalized medicine, and improved patient outcomes.</p><p>3. Focus on interoperability: Hospitals are demanding EMR systems that can easily exchange data with other healthcare providers and systems to improve care coordination and patient outcomes.</p><p>4. Emphasis on security and data privacy: Hospitals are prioritizing EMR systems that offer secure data storage, encryption, and compliance with strict privacy regulations to protect patient information.</p><p>5. Mobile access: Hospitals are seeking EMR systems that provide mobile access for providers to access patient records on-the-go, improving efficiency and patient care quality.</p></p>

<p><p>Hospital Electronic Medical Records (EMR) market offers two types of solutions - On-Premises and Cloud-Based. On-Premises EMR systems are installed and maintained within the hospital's own servers and infrastructure, offering full control over data but requiring more resource allocation. Cloud-Based EMR solutions are hosted on remote servers, providing flexibility, scalability, and accessibility from anywhere with an internet connection. Both types of EMR systems aim to improve patient care, increase efficiency, and streamline healthcare processes.</p></p>

<p><strong>Competitive Landscape</strong></p>
<p><p>Among the competitive players in the Hospital Electronic Medical Records (EMR) market, Epic Systems is a major player with a strong presence. Founded in 1979, Epic Systems has grown to become one of the largest EMR vendors globally, serving over 250 million patients. The company has a reputation for developing comprehensive EMR solutions that cater to the specific needs of hospitals and healthcare organizations.</p><p>Cerner is another key player in the EMR market. Established in 1979, Cerner has experienced significant market growth over the years and currently serves over 1,100 healthcare facilities worldwide. The company offers a range of EMR solutions that integrate seamlessly with other healthcare systems, allowing for improved efficiency and quality of care.</p><p>eClinicalWorks is also a prominent player in the Hospital EMR market, providing innovative EMR solutions to over 850,000 healthcare professionals.
